Made a dozen marten boxes this aft out of some scrap lumber I have piled up. Just have to staple the screen in the back and bring them out to camp. ![[Linked Image]](https://trapperman.com/forum/attachments/usergals/2023/10/full-21521-191750-dscf5688.jpg) I keep a stockpile of boxes at the line cabins in case I want to set up a new area or to replace boxes that are too bad shape to wire up.

I probably got about 400 marten boxes out in the bush at any time on 3 different trapgrounds.Each trapground has 3 to 5 marten lines on each. I never set them all the same year.Most I would have set in one season would be about 80. Every time I go into a line that has sit fallow for a season or 3 there are boxes that need fixed and some that need replaced.
Couldnt imagine hauling around hundreds of boxes each year.

What size traps go in them? 120s,,,,160s ? 120s Upstate. I like using old wore out beaver boards to make marten boxes. When you cut them with the skill saw you can really smell the castor scent of beaver in the wood.lol. The key to a good marten box is the deep 1/4 inch slots.

I use whatever scrap wood is available,old fence boards 1/4 inch ply 1/2 inch and the wore out beaver boards which are 5/8 or 3/4. When using the 1/4 or half inch ply I use that for the sides where the slots are cut.You need to have the thicker ply or fence boards to nail or screw those to. The only thing I dont use is chipboard(OSB) or that stuff made out of sawdust.They dont last more than a couple seasons.

Do you have problems w/ porkies chewing on them?
That was always a problem when I left fisher boxes out, which we can no longer do on public land. Used to have some plywood boxes chewed by squirrells.Dont see that anymore,I think the old glue they used to make the plywood was the attraction.They must have changed the glue. I drop all my bait out of the boxes on the last run of the season,Since I started doing that i have not had any problem with bears knocking the boxes off the trees.

mjm, what are you trapping? boco what size are they The boxes were made for skunk and coon. Some were 220 boxes and some 160 boxes. You can see they are not all the same size in the picture. I made them so the traps just fit inside. The were 16" long is the only dimension I remember. off the top of my head. I did a mass production. I ripped all the sheets to 16 inches, then cut them to size for the sides and top and bottom. I used a 1x2 for a nailing strip. Everything was screwed together. They were made out of ACX 1/4 plywood. They held up well.

mjm, what are you trapping? boco what size are they The wood pieces widths are two at 7 in and two at 8in.This fits the belisle 120. The depth is 13 to 16 inches depending on the scraps of wood.

I have always used the Belisle 120s About half and half Belisles and LDLs Used them both since they were first made. Also have about 10% sauvageu 120 mags and 2001-5's. The sauvageau 120mag with the strike bar is the best skunk trap ever made.
A buddy of mine who regularly trapped 300 marten a winter used 5 gallon buckets in the trees for marten,He put half a beaver carcass in each bucket.
Myself I prefer the wooden boxes.Plastic doesnt hold the trap very well and you need additional trap stabilizer with plastic. Wooden boxes with narrow slots hold the trap rock solid no matter how you set the box,including vertical with opening down.
